An Engagement Ceremony is the initiation of every wedding festival. It is a traditional pre-wedding event that typically takes place between the time of a couple’s engagement and their wedding. It is a celebration of the couple’s commitment to each other and marks the formal agreement of the engagement.

The engagement ceremony varies in its customs and traditions depending on the culture and religion of the couple. Earlier, it was celebrated as a small, cosy homely affair. But nowadays, it turns into grand celebration with lots of music, lights, joyful events and obviously the main attraction, i.e. Ring Exchange Ceremony.

Though this ceremony varies from region to region, but there are some common customs and traditions that may be observed during an engagement ceremony include the exchange of rings between the couple, the giving of gifts to the couple by their families, the event of Ashirbad which is special in Traditional Bengali Wedding, the sharing of a meal or feast, and the offering of blessings or prayers for the couple’s future.

Stylish Indo Western Engagement Outfit

When it comes to choose couple dresses for an Engagement party, literally you can experiment with colours. The Key is to have fun with your outfits and choose something that reflects your personalities and style while complementing each other.

Gown with a dupatta: A floor-length gown with a dupatta draped over one shoulder is a classic indo-western look. You can choose a gown in a solid colour or with intricate embroidery, and pair it with a matching or contrasting dupatta.

Lehenga with a crop top: A lehenga with a crop top is a trendy indo-western look. You can choose a lehenga with a modern silhouette, such as a mermaid cut or a high-low hem, and pair it with a crop top with interesting details, such as off-shoulder sleeves or a halter neckline.

Saree with a flared sleeve blouse: A saree with a modern blouse can also be an indo-western outfit. You can choose a saree in a contemporary fabric, such as georgette or chiffon, and pair it with a blouse with interesting details, such as a cold shoulder or a backless design.

Dhoti pants with a kurta:Dhoti pants with a kurta is a unique indo-western look that can be both comfortable and stylish. You can choose dhoti pants in a bright colour or with interesting prints, and pair it with a kurta with intricate embroidery or a modern silhouette

Anarkali with a jacket: Anarkali with a jacket is a fusion outfit that combines traditional Indian and western styles. You can choose an Anarkali with a flared skirt and pair it with a jacket in a contrasting colour or with interesting embroidery.
